The point moves the hosts to within three points of Hibs in the race for third but they have now recorded just one win - and scored a solitary goal - in nine games.

A share of the spoils was a fair result at Pittodrie, with both sides showing plenty of endeavour but lacking quality in the final third. The point was enough to lift Hamilton off the bottom of the table.

McInnes said: "The weight of responsibility usually falls on the strikers, but it shouldn't just be on them.

"We all have to take responsibility. We have to try to rid the anxiety from the front players and hopefully it'll turn. "The number of clean sheets we have this season is fantastic, but the most important part to winning games is at the other end of the park we need to take responsibility for not taking the chances.

"We're a point closer to Hibs, but this is a real missed opportunity. We did a lot right to win this game so there's an obvious frustration."

Accies boss Brian Rice took the positive of the point gained.
